Seahawks swing past Colonels, 8-1

NEWPORT, R.I. – The Salve Regina University men's tennis team went on the road and defeated Curry College by a score of 8-1 during a Commonwealth Coast Conference (CCC) match on Wednesday. With the win, the Seahawks improve to 2-12 (2-3 CCC) on the season, while the Colonels fall to 0-10 (0-3 CCC).

The Seahawks began the match by taking two of three doubles matches. Senior Zachary Rosenfeld (Easton, Conn.) and junior Aaron Isch (Tolland, Conn.) paired up for an impressive 8-0 victory at No.1 doubles, while freshmen Mike Gallerani (Fairfield, Conn.) and Malcolm Marshall (Topsham, Mass.) battled for an 8-5 win from the No.3 doubles slot.

Salve Regina ran away with the contest during singles play, earning victories in all six matches. Rosenfeld was victorious in No.1 singles (6-0, 6-1) while Isch was unblemished at No.2 singles, capturing a 6-0, 6-0 win. Junior Kenneth McCormack (Falmouth, Mass.) and Gallerani earned secured 6-1, 6-2 victories from the No.3 and No.5 slot, respectively, while Marshall took No.6 singles 6-0, 6-2. The most exciting match of the day came at No.4 singles where sophomore Colin Gunning (Norwell, Mass.) fought his way to a three set victory. After earning a 7-6 victory in the first set with a 7-4 tie breaker, Gunning dropped the second set 6-3. Undeterred, the Salve Regina sophomore battled his way to a 10-6 victory in the third set tiebreaker.

The Seahawks will return to action on Saturday when they host Eastern Nazarene in a Commonwealth Coast Conference match beginning at 1 p.m.
